CLL

In March of 2002 I went to my OB for a pregnancy workup for my third child, Laynie. During this process my white blood count was 32,000 (very high). My OB had me come back in to repeat the test which was also high and referred me to an Hematologist/Oncologist. This is when I was initially diagnosed with CLL - Chronic Lymphocytic Leukemia. CLL is not common in 30 something women and because I was pregnant - I was referred to MD Anderson and met the incredible Dr. Michael Keating. He is the guru on CLL! I was on a "wait and see" protocol until after the birth of Laynie. Several months after her birth I returned to see Dr. Keating, after several tests we decided to treat my CLL with chemotherapy. The initial drug helped but my fatigue continued so a second cocktail was tried. I have now been in remission for 4 years (5 in March)! I continue to see Dr. Keating annually and my biggest complaint is fatigue! I hope that anyone diagnosed with a type of cancer will seek the care of a physician at a Research facility like MD Anderson. This is our way of "Fighting Back" and helping Cure Cancer.
